Rita-hit areas also need help

Besides Katrina-devastated Biloxi and New Orleans, volunteers also are needed to assist victims of Hurricane Rita in eastern Texas, western Louisiana, and areas south and west of New Orleans.

More than 52,000 homes were damaged by Rita, according to Dave Buss, disaster relief coordinator for the LCMS Southern District.

Those affected by Hurricane Rita are “the most neglected of all hurricane victims from 2005,” according to Buss.
